Ransome the * bleep* Insult Clown, greatest artist of a generation, has pissed off the wrong person, and now needs to recover the mere tatters of his former success. After an untimely death, a phantom needs to put his last affairs in order so that he might move on to the afterlife. Delores Edmund wants to be a game developer, but if she becomes one, she'll go against her entire family's wishes. The game is explicitly built to the retro standards of the LucasArts adventure games of the 90s.Īgents Ray and Reyes have been called to investigate a corpse lying face down and beginning to pixelate by Trestle Trail, right off the highway near the tiny town of Thimbleweed Park. Thimbleweed Park is a Point And Click Adventure Game from 2017 developed by Terrible Toybox, headed by Ron Gilbert and Gary Winnick.
